What to Do When Your Fiat 500 Key Fob Stops Working You have several options in the event that your Fiat 500 keyfob has stopped working. You can replace the battery, reprogram it or get help from a locksmith. A dead coin battery is often the reason behind a key fob that does not function. It is easy to replace with a new battery. Keyless entry It's important to keep in mind that even though keyless entry is convenient, it can't substitute for a physical key. To start your car, you'll still need the keyfob with a working battery. If the battery in the key fob dies or if it's damaged it could cause problems with the remote. It is necessary to replace the key fob if it's lost. The electronic chip in the key fob has a red-key or crypto-key coder that communicates with the immobiliser in your vehicle to unlock and start. It also transmits wireless signals to the car's central lock system which allows you to open doors and trunks without using your key. If the battery of the key fob is dead, it will no longer transmit an alert to the central locking system of the car or infotainment systems. The first step is to replace the battery with a new one that is the same voltage and size as the original one. Check that the metal clips are not loose. This could damage the circuit. Another reason for dead key fobs is water damage. Although the key fob has rubber seals but prolonged exposure to salty or soapy water can cause damage to the electronic components. If this occurs, it's a good idea to remove the battery and clean it up using paper towels and isopropyl alcohol. Ignition Cylinder The ignition cylinder, also known as the key lock cylinder is a critical car component that keeps your vehicle secure and safe. Many road vehicles still use traditional ignition cylinders, despite the fact that most modern cars have keyless and push button power and start systems. The ignition cylinder is the tumbler that mechanically fits into which your key is inserted. If the tumblers have worn out or damaged the car won't start. The issue is typically caused by the pins inside the cylinder becoming worn out. One sign of this is that the key becomes difficult to turn or may not be able in the ignition in any way. Some people have been able to repair worn-out cylinders using graphite or WD-40 but these solutions aren't permanent and won't solve the problem long-term. The most effective way to fix your car's issue is to replace the ignition lock cylinder housing. This is a simple DIY project that you can finish in just a few steps. To prevent electrical shorts, disconnect and isolate your negative battery cable prior to beginning work. There are a few reasons that your key fob might not function properly. A dead battery for the coin is among the most frequent reasons. Replace the battery with a fresh one with the same voltage and size. It is important to replace the battery with a new one, since a depleted battery can damage the chip. Another reason your key fob may stop working is interference. It could be caused by objects that are close to you or weather conditions. It can also occur if other transmitters are operating on the same radio frequency. You can attempt to fix this problem by disconnecting the 12 voltage battery for a few minutes.
